You can now get 30% discount off the price of a combined buildings and contents Nationwide Home Insurance policy if you buy it online.

What’s more, Nationwide will not charge you more if you opt to pay for the premium on a monthly basis, surely a welcome incentive for consumers worried about buying home insurance because of the lump sum payment or interest fees.

Home insurance from Nationwide comes with up to £1,000 cover for contents in the garden, a 10% increase in cover 30 days before and after birthdays, weddings and Christmas and cover for £500 personal cash.

In addition, if you have a son or daughter away at college or university their contents will be covered by your Nationwide policy.

You can also choose to add extras to your policy, such as home emergency, legal assistance or accidental damage cover (home entertainment equipment covered by standard policy).
